- The distance between Lhasa, Tibet, China and Nome, Alaska, Usa is approximately 7,662 km or 4,761 mi.
- To reach Lhasa, Tibet in this distance one would set out from Nome, Alaska bearing 295.1° or WNW and follow the great circles arc to approach Lhasa, Tibet bearing 206.7° or SSW .
- Lhasa, Tibet has a mid-latitude cool steppe climate (BSk) whereas Nome, Alaska has a boreal subarctic climate with no dry season (Dfc).
- Lhasa, Tibet is in or near the boreal moist forest biome whereas Nome, Alaska is in or near the subpolar wet tundra biome.
- The mean temperature is 10.7 °C (19.3°F) warmer.
- Average monthly temperatures vary by 8.8 °C (15.8°F) less in Lhasa, Tibet. The continentality subtype is truly oceanic as opposed to subcontinental.
- Total annual precipitation averages 42.7 mm (1.7 in) more which is equivalent to 42.7 l/m² (1.05 US gal/ft²) or 427,000 l/ha (45,649 US gal/ac) more. About 1 1/9 as much.
- The altitude of the sun at midday is overall 34.7° higher in Lhasa, Tibet than in Nome, Alaska.
- Relative humidity levels are 12.6% lower.
- The mean dew point temperature is 8°C (14.5°F) higher.
